Lindsay Lohan’s Boyfriend Speaks Out, Denies Bashing Dina

Riley Giles

Riley Giles is denying reports that he blasted his girlfriend’s mom on the internet! Several websites claimed on Tuesday that Riley posted harsh words about Lindsay Lohan’s mom Dina on his MySpace page. The reports claimed that Dina asked Lindsay and Riley to be on her reality show, and that Riley posted an entry stating “WE. DO. NOT. WANT. she had the nerve to ask us to be on. no thanks!”

But there’s one problem — its not true!

Riley tells In Touch: “I don’t even have MySpace. Someone is obviously pretending they are me. I definitely didn’t say any of those things because I don’t even have a MySpace account, what a joke!”
